首頁 系統教程 Linux 為什麼Linux是分散應用程序(DAPP)和加密貨幣的開源骨幹

為什麼Linux是分散應用程序(DAPP)和加密貨幣的開源骨幹

Mar 05, 2025 am 09:25 AM

Why Linux Is The Open Source Backbone of Decentralized Applications (dApps) and Cryptocurrencies

簡介:強大的合作夥伴關係

>

區塊鏈技術和Linux操作系統,雖然獨特,但具有核心意識形態:開放性,安全性和權力下放。 Linux是一個強大的開源操作系統,由於其穩定性和靈活性,為無數設備提供動力。 區塊鍊是一個分散的分類帳,安全地存儲了不變的數據,革新財務,應用和治理。 他們的協同作用是有效的:Linux的開放基礎架構為安全,彈性的區塊鏈應用提供了理想的環境。本文探討了Linux如何燃料分散應用程序(DAPP)和加密貨幣,突出了區塊鏈開發人員可用的優勢,挑戰和工具。

權力下放:核心原理

>區塊鏈解釋:區塊鍊是一個分佈式分類帳系統,其中數據存儲在互連的“塊”中的計算機網絡中。 每個塊包含經過驗證的交易,密碼鏈接到上一個塊,形成了不變的鏈。這確保了透明度,不變性和安全性。 >

集中化與權力下放:

傳統系統集中數據和控制在一個實體下。 相反,分散的系統在網絡上分發功率,增強用戶能力並減少對中介機構的依賴。這促進了自主權,隱私和增強的公平性。

linux:完美的區塊鏈開發平台

>開放源代碼和社區: 安全性和適應性:安全性在區塊鏈中至關重要。 Linux的模塊化設計和安全功能(例如Selinux,Apparmor和Iptables)創建有彈性,安全的系統,對於保護敏感數據至關重要。

>工具兼容性:

Linux本身支持眾多區塊鏈開發工具,包括固體,Web3.js和IPF。 Ubuntu,Debian和Arch Linux等發行版提供了優化的環境,而Alpine Linux(Alpine Linux)則適用於資源受限的應用程序。 Linux上的分散應用程序(DAPPS) 定義的DAPPS

DAPP:DAPP是在區塊鍊網絡而不是集中式服務器上構建的。 他們使用開源,點對點協議,為用戶提供完整的數據控制。 他們通常會因加密貨幣而激勵,他們獎勵貢獻者並確保網絡。

>>示例:流行的DAPP包括分散的金融(例如,UNISWAP),社交媒體Dapps(例如,Steemit)和區塊鏈遊戲(例如Axie Infinity)。

linux作為DAPP開發環境:

Linux用Truffle,hardhat,ganache,node.js和web3.js等工具簡化了DAPP的開發,而流線型編碼,測試和部署。 >> DAPP部署和維護:

Linux服務器是部署和管理DAPP,提供穩定性和安全性的理想選擇。 諸如Docker,Nginx/Apache和SystemD/Cron等工具增強了正常運行時間和可靠性。

> linux and cryptocurencies:共生關係

> Linux的關鍵作用

加密貨幣依賴於節點的分散網絡來驗證交易。 Linux的安全性和效率使其成為運行這些節點的首選操作系統,對於錢包,交換和付款網關也至關重要。

> >>運行加密貨幣節點:

運行節點涉及操作區塊鏈的副本。 Linux的魯棒性使其非常適合比特幣核心(比特幣)和Geth/OpenEthereum(以太坊)節點。

Linux上的>

現在採礦是硬件密集型,由於其效率和對諸如CGMiner和BFGMiner(BFGMiner)的採礦軟件的效率和支持。

安全與隱私:基本考慮

>

>節點和網絡安全:

保護區塊鏈基礎架構需要強大的安全措施。 Linux為網絡安全性提供了諸如Iptables,Firewalld和UFW之類的工具,以及用於文件完整性監視的助手。 >隱私工具:

保護用戶數據至關重要。 Linux提供匿名的Tor和VPN等工具,以及用於資產保護的Electrum和MyetherWallet等安全錢包。

挑戰與未來

挑戰:

可伸縮性和能源效率仍然是區塊鍊網絡的挑戰。

未來的方向:

Linux的角色可能會在DEFI,WEB3開發和數字身份解決方案中擴展,從而塑造更安全和分散的數字世界。 >結論:協作的未來

> Linux和Blockchain的共享理念為分散的應用程序和加密貨幣創建了一個強大的平台。 隨著區塊鏈的發展,Linux將仍然是關鍵的組成部分,從而在分散的未來促進創新和安全性。 該組合有望增強安全性,隱私和用戶控制,建立更開放和彈性的數字景觀。

以上是為什麼Linux是分散應用程序(DAPP)和加密貨幣的開源骨幹的詳細內容。更多資訊請關注PHP中文網其他相關文章!

本網站聲明
本文內容由網友自願投稿,版權歸原作者所有。本站不承擔相應的法律責任。如發現涉嫌抄襲或侵權的內容,請聯絡admin@php.cn

熱AI工具

Undresser.AI Undress

Undresser.AI Undress

人工智慧驅動的應用程序,用於創建逼真的裸體照片

AI Clothes Remover

AI Clothes Remover

用於從照片中去除衣服的線上人工智慧工具。

Undress AI Tool

Undress AI Tool

免費脫衣圖片

Clothoff.io

Clothoff.io

AI脫衣器

Video Face Swap

Video Face Swap

使用我們完全免費的人工智慧換臉工具,輕鬆在任何影片中換臉!

熱工具

記事本++7.3.1

記事本++7.3.1

好用且免費的程式碼編輯器

SublimeText3漢化版

SublimeText3漢化版

中文版,非常好用

禪工作室 13.0.1

禪工作室 13.0.1

強大的PHP整合開發環境

Dreamweaver CS6

Dreamweaver CS6

視覺化網頁開發工具

SublimeText3 Mac版

SublimeText3 Mac版

神級程式碼編輯軟體(SublimeText3)

Linux最好使用的是什麼? Linux最好使用的是什麼? Apr 03, 2025 am 12:11 AM

Linux最適合用作服務器管理、嵌入式系統和桌面環境。 1)在服務器管理中,Linux用於託管網站、數據庫和應用程序,提供穩定性和可靠性。 2)在嵌入式系統中,Linux因其靈活性和穩定性被廣泛應用於智能家居和汽車電子系統。 3)在桌面環境中,Linux提供了豐富的應用和高效的性能。

Linux的5個基本組件是什麼? Linux的5個基本組件是什麼? Apr 06, 2025 am 12:05 AM

Linux的五個基本組件是:1.內核,管理硬件資源;2.系統庫,提供函數和服務;3.Shell,用戶與系統交互的接口;4.文件系統,存儲和組織數據;5.應用程序,利用系統資源實現功能。

如何學習Linux基礎知識? 如何學習Linux基礎知識? Apr 10, 2025 am 09:32 AM

Linux基礎學習從零開始的方法包括:1.了解文件系統和命令行界面,2.掌握基本命令如ls、cd、mkdir,3.學習文件操作,如創建和編輯文件,4.探索高級用法如管道和grep命令,5.掌握調試技巧和性能優化,6.通過實踐和探索不斷提陞技能。

Linux最有用的是什麼? Linux最有用的是什麼? Apr 09, 2025 am 12:02 AM

Linux在服務器、嵌入式系統和桌面環境中的應用廣泛。 1)在服務器領域,Linux因其穩定性和安全性成為託管網站、數據庫和應用的理想選擇。 2)在嵌入式系統中,Linux因其高度定制性和高效性而受歡迎。 3)在桌面環境中,Linux提供了多種桌面環境,滿足不同用戶需求。

什麼是Linux設備? 什麼是Linux設備? Apr 05, 2025 am 12:04 AM

Linux設備是運行Linux操作系統的硬件設備,包括服務器、個人電腦、智能手機和嵌入式系統。它們利用Linux的強大功能執行各種任務,如網站託管和大數據分析。

Linux的缺點是什麼? Linux的缺點是什麼? Apr 08, 2025 am 12:01 AM

Linux的缺點包括用戶體驗、軟件兼容性、硬件支持和學習曲線。 1.用戶體驗不如Windows或macOS友好,依賴命令行界面。 2.軟件兼容性不如其他系統,缺乏許多商業軟件的原生版本。 3.硬件支持不如Windows全面,可能需要手動編譯驅動程序。 4.學習曲線較陡峭,掌握命令行操作需要時間和耐心。

互聯網在Linux上運行嗎? 互聯網在Linux上運行嗎? Apr 14, 2025 am 12:03 AM

互聯網運行不依賴單一操作系統,但Linux在其中扮演重要角色。 Linux廣泛應用於服務器和網絡設備,因其穩定性、安全性和可擴展性受歡迎。

Linux操作是什麼? Linux操作是什麼? Apr 13, 2025 am 12:20 AM

Linux操作系統的核心是其命令行界面,通過命令行可以執行各種操作。 1.文件和目錄操作使用ls、cd、mkdir、rm等命令管理文件和目錄。 2.用戶和權限管理通過useradd、passwd、chmod等命令確保系統安全和資源分配。 3.進程管理使用ps、kill等命令監控和控制系統進程。 4.網絡操作包括ping、ifconfig、ssh等命令配置和管理網絡連接。 5.系統監控和維護通過top、df、du等命令了解系統運行狀態和資源使用情況。

See all articles